Dalton Kincaid, the 25th overall pick in the 2023 NFL Draft and former Utah Ute, went off in his Wildcard Weekend debut against the Pittsburgh Steelers.

Kincaid led the team in receptions with 59 yards despite only hauling in three receptions on six targets. He also crossed the pylon in the first quarter to extend the Bills lead over the Steelers. 

Next up on the playoff gauntlet for Buffalo is another home stint against the reigning champs, the Kansas City Chiefs. Mahomes and Co. are coming off a 26-7 victory in record-breaking temps so a trip to Buffalo is a welcome warm-up for them. 

Kincaid will command more attention from opposing defenses which poses a new challenge for Sean McDermott to get his most prolific offensive weapon involved. 

Nonetheless, if the Bills want to surpass their playoff performances in years past, Dalton Kincaid is a crucial piece in making Super Bowl dreams for the Buffalo faithful come to fruition.
